From 28th to 30th May the world’s aviation fuel community descended on beautiful Vienna to discuss the industry’s priorities, agree on actions to enhance efficiency and productivity, and better understand what the airline industry’s commitment to deliver on the net zero 2050 pledge means.
It was fantastic to attend and participate in the panel on “The Next Wave of SAF” with Oneiros Aerospace, Firefly Green Fuels and Airbus. Key takeaways from the panel included that it is time to deliver capacity and each stakeholder in the aviation ecosystem, ranging from project developers, airlines to regulators and financiers, has an important enabling role to play.
It also requires a long-term view to consider SAF investments, underpinned by trustworthy, yet pragmatic regulation and certification. Throughout the forum, there were many opportunities to exchange and share about our exciting technology development and commercialisation journey.
